Acted Chad Present in Chad, Acted operates in support of vulnerable populations in the Lac and Ouaddaï provinces, as well as in N'Djamena. In 2025, the organization implemented 11 projects with a total budget of €10.5 million. Operations are coordinated from N'Djamena and implemented through four field bases located in Bol and Daboua in the Lac province, and Adré and Chokoyan in Ouaddaï. In the Lac province, Acted supports internally displaced persons following attacks by armed groups through the Rapid Response Mechanism (RRM), of which it is co-lead, and provides food security assistance. In Ouaddaï, Acted redeployed as early as April 2023 in response to the unprecedented influx of Sudanese refugees and Chadian returnees fleeing the conflict in Sudan. Through a multi-sectoral emergency approach including shelter/NFI, CCCM, and protection, Acted addresses the vital needs of displaced

Since 2025, Acted has also been supporting the economic resilience of Sudanese refugees, in collaboration with host communities in the Chokoyan prefecture. Acted's work in Chad relies on recognized multi-sectoral technical expertise, rapid deployment capacity, a data-driven approach, strong local acceptance, and increased community participation.
